Best Washington Private Preschools Belonging to National Council for 糖心原创 Accreditation (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there are 6 private preschools belonging to National Council for 糖心原创 Accreditation serving 1,246 students in Washington. You can also find more schools membership associations in Washington.
The top-ranked private preschools belonging to National Council for 糖心原创 Accreditation in Washington include Yakima Adventist Christian School, Lewis County Adventist School, and Cascade Christian Academy.
The average acceptance rate is 92%, which is higher than the Washington private preschool average acceptance rate of 84%.
67% of private preschools belonging to National Council for 糖心原创 Accreditation in Washington are religiously affiliated (most commonly Seventh Day Adventist).
